I had the privilege of sitting down with Michael to discuss the current state of learning, the AI adoption gap, the skills of the future, and the role of innovation in driving productivity and opportunity.</p><h2><strong>Chaos or Dynamic Opportunity?</strong></h2><p><strong>Angelo:</strong> If you had to describe the current state of education and the workforce in one word or phrase, what would it be&#8212;and why?</p><p><strong>Michael:</strong> It&#8217;s two sides of the same coin: chaos and dynamic. Chaos, because the world is changing at an unprecedented pace, creating anxiety and uncertainty. Dynamic, because that same change represents enormous opportunity. AI is the catalyst for this transformation&#8212;it&#8217;s the most exciting time of our lifetime. But it&#8217;s also daunting. The challenge is in how we harness the chaos and convert it into innovation and &#8216;compounding&#8217; progress.</p><h2><strong>The AI Acceleration Equation</strong></h2><p><strong>Angelo:</strong> Last year, you described the equation: <em>Time Dividend x Knowledge Explosion = Innovation Explosion</em>. Has this played out as expected? What has changed?</p><p><strong>Michael:</strong> The fundamentals haven&#8217;t changed, but the realization of their impact is still developing. AI has created an enormous time dividend, allowing individuals and businesses to focus more on creativity, strategy, and execution. But it hasn&#8217;t yet fully transformed productivity in a way that is evident at scale. We are in a transitional phase where innovation is about to hit an exponential curve. The world hasn&#8217;t seen it yet, but it&#8217;s coming&#8212;and fast.</p><h2><strong>Bridging the AI Adoption Gap</strong></h2><p><strong>Angelo:</strong> Despite AI&#8217;s potential, many institutions and companies remain hesitant to adopt it, and, in some cases, view with urgency. What&#8217;s holding them back?</p><p><strong>Michael:</strong> Fear, inertia, and lack of understanding. AI is changing the game, and with that comes uncertainty. Many organizations don&#8217;t know &#8216;how&#8217; to integrate AI effectively, and some are simply waiting to see what happens. But waiting is not a strategy. The companies and institutions that figure out how to harness AI&#8212;those that embrace it rather than resist it&#8212;will have a significant advantage.</p><p><strong>Angelo:</strong> As AI takes on more tasks and greater indirect cognitive load, how do we ensure that essential human skills&#8212;creativity, problem-solving, and collaboration&#8212;aren&#8217;t lost?</p><p><strong>Michael:</strong> It&#8217;s not man versus machine; it&#8217;s man and machine. AI should be seen as an augmentation tool, not a replacement for human intelligence. The best outcomes will come from &#8220;multiplication by division,&#8221; where AI handles tasks it excels at&#8212;automation, data processing, repetitive workflows&#8212;while humans focus on uniquely human capabilities like leadership, creativity, and critical thinking. The key is designing education and workforce systems that emphasize both.</p><h2><strong>Skills That Will Define the Future</strong></h2><p><strong>Angelo:</strong> Employers increasingly value skills over degrees, or as you referenced in last year&#8217;s keynote &#8220;knowledge over college.&#8221; What are the most critical future-proof skills?</p><p><strong>Michael:</strong> I call them the Seven Cs:</p><ol><li><p>Critical Thinking &#8211; The ability to analyze and solve complex problems.</p></li><li><p>Communication &#8211; Expressing ideas clearly and persuasively.</p></li><li><p>Creativity &#8211; Thinking outside the box and driving innovation.</p></li><li><p>Collaboration &#8211; Working effectively with diverse teams.</p></li><li><p>Civics &#8211; Understanding societal structures and responsibilities.</p></li><li><p>Character &#8211; Integrity, ethics, and resilience.</p></li><li><p>Cultural Fluency &#8211; Navigating global and diverse environments.</p></li></ol><h2><strong>Measuring AI&#8217;s Impact on Productivity</strong></h2><p><strong>Angelo:</strong> Josh Bersin says, &#8220;The company with the greatest productivity advantage wins.&#8221; What should organizations measure to gauge AI&#8217;s impact?</p><p><strong>Michael:</strong> Outputs matter more than inputs. Historically, we&#8217;ve measured education and workforce success with outdated proxies&#8212;degrees, test scores, years of experience. But the real metric should be productivity per person, innovation per person, and value creation per person. Companies and institutions must start tracking tangible outcomes: how AI enhances efficiency, how employees leverage it to 4x or 10x their output, and how it translates to innovation and revenue growth.</p><h2><strong>The Global AI Race</strong></h2><p><strong>Angelo:</strong> AI is at the center of global competition. y2="14"></line></svg></button></div></div></div></a></figure></div><p><em>Clarence Bethea</em></p><p>Seven years ago, Bethea founded Upsie, an insurtech venture, to tackle the issue of predatory warranties with exorbitant markups. These warranties often go unnoticed by customers during checkout and can cost up to 900% more, as Bethea explained in a 2021 Techcrunch interview. By prioritizing the end-user over retailers, Bethea streamlined the process to make it transparent, affordable, and accessible. According to the consumer warranty startup, Upsie saves its customers anywhere from 50% to 90% when compared to competitor warranty plans.</p><p>Bethea&#8217;s commitment to people hasn&#8217;t wavered.</p><p>He&#8217;s now an angel investor with True Ventures, where the emphasis is on supporting founders as individuals first, and business leaders second. True Ventures is a Silicon Valley-based VC firm that specializes in seed-stage investments in early-stage tech startups, with a focus on companies that aim to make a positive impact on the world.</p><p>Bethea says, &#8220;We seek out founders who aspire to change the world.&#8221;</p><p>True Ventures&#8217; culture emphasizes open and honest interactions, enabling founders to feel supported and empowered to be maximally creative. In addition to providing financial capital, True Ventures offers a significant amount of human capital, including guidance and mentorship, to help founders bring their vision to life. The firm&#8217;s past successful investments include ventures like Peloton, Fitbit, and Ring.</p><p>Bethea and his family moved to Dallas in August 2021 from Minnesota because of North Texas&#8217; diversity.&nbsp;</p><div><hr></div><h3><strong>Allison Ball&nbsp;</strong></h3><p>Partner, <strong>Hanover Technology Investment Management</strong></p><div class="captioned-image-container"><figure><a class="image-link image2 is-viewable-img" target="_blank" href="https://substackcdn.com/image/fetch/$s_!7RLr!,f_auto,q_auto:good,fl_progressive:steep/https%3A%2F%2Fsubstack-post-media.s3.amazonaws.com%2Fpublic%2Fimages%2F46e5286d-f086-4e73-b7b5-93dd4644f0d4_500x500.jpeg" data-component-name="Image2ToDOM"><div class="image2-inset"><picture><source type="image/webp" srcset="https://substackcdn.com/image/fetch/$s_!7RLr!,w_424,c_limit,f_webp,q_auto:good,fl_progressive:steep/https%3A%2F%2Fsubstack-post-media.s3.amazonaws.com%2Fpublic%2Fimages%2F46e5286d-f086-4e73-b7b5-93dd4644f0d4_500x500.jpeg 424w, https://substackcdn.com/image/fetch/$s_!7RLr!,w_848,c_limit,f_webp,q_auto:good,fl_progressive:steep/https%3A%2F%2Fsubstack-post-media.s3.amazonaws.com%2Fpublic%2Fimages%2F46e5286d-f086-4e73-b7b5-93dd4644f0d4_500x500.jpeg 848w, https://substackcdn.com/image/fetch/$s_!7RLr!,w_1272,c_limit,f_webp,q_auto:good,fl_progressive:steep/https%3A%2F%2Fsubstack-post-media.s3.amazonaws.com%2Fpublic%2Fimages%2F46e5286d-f086-4e73-b7b5-93dd4644f0d4_500x500.jpeg 1272w, https://substackcdn.com/image/fetch/$s_!7RLr!,w_1456,c_limit,f_webp,q_auto:good,fl_progressive:steep/https%3A%2F%2Fsubstack-post-media.s3.amazonaws.com%2Fpublic%2Fimages%2F46e5286d-f086-4e73-b7b5-93dd4644f0d4_500x500.jpeg 1456w" sizes="100vw"><img src="https://substackcdn.com/image/fetch/$s_!7RLr!,w_1456,c_limit,f_auto,q_auto:good,fl_progressive:steep/https%3A%2F%2Fsubstack-post-media.s3.amazonaws.com%2Fpublic%2Fimages%2F46e5286d-f086-4e73-b7b5-93dd4644f0d4_500x500.jpeg" width="500" height="500" data-attrs="{&quot;src&quot;:&quot;https://substack-post-media.s3.amazonaws.com/public/images/46e5286d-f086-4e73-b7b5-93dd4644f0d4_500x500.jpeg&quot;,&quot;srcNoWatermark&quot;:null,&quot;fullscreen&quot;:null,&quot;imageSize&quot;:null,&quot;height&quot;:500,&quot;width&quot;:500,&quot;resizeWidth&quot;:null,&quot;bytes&quot;:null,&quot;alt&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;title&quot;:null,&quot;type&quot;:null,&quot;href&quot;:null,&quot;belowTheFold&quot;:true,&quot;topImage&quot;:false,&quot;internalRedirect&quot;:null,&quot;isProcessing&quot;:false,&quot;align&quot;:null,&quot;offset&quot;:false}" class="sizing-normal" alt="" title="" srcset="https://substackcdn.com/image/fetch/$s_!7RLr!,w_424,c_limit,f_auto,q_auto:good,fl_progressive:steep/https%3A%2F%2Fsubstack-post-media.s3.amazonaws.com%2Fpublic%2Fimages%2F46e5286d-f086-4e73-b7b5-93dd4644f0d4_500x500.jpeg 424w, https://substackcdn.com/image/fetch/$s_!7RLr!,w_848,c_limit,f_auto,q_auto:good,fl_progressive:steep/https%3A%2F%2Fsubstack-post-media.s3.amazonaws.com%2Fpublic%2Fimages%2F46e5286d-f086-4e73-b7b5-93dd4644f0d4_500x500.jpeg 848w, https://substackcdn.com/image/fetch/$s_!7RLr!,w_1272,c_limit,f_auto,q_auto:good,fl_progressive:steep/https%3A%2F%2Fsubstack-post-media.s3.amazonaws.com%2Fpublic%2Fimages%2F46e5286d-f086-4e73-b7b5-93dd4644f0d4_500x500.jpeg 1272w, https://substackcdn.com/image/fetch/$s_!7RLr!,w_1456,c_limit,f_auto,q_auto:good,fl_progressive:steep/https%3A%2F%2Fsubstack-post-media.s3.amazonaws.com%2Fpublic%2Fimages%2F46e5286d-f086-4e73-b7b5-93dd4644f0d4_500x500.jpeg 1456w" sizes="100vw" loading="lazy"></picture><div class="image-link-expand"><div class="pencraft pc-display-flex pc-gap-8 pc-reset"><button tabindex="0" type="button" class="pencraft pc-reset pencraft icon-container restack-image"><svg role="img" width="20" height="20" viewBox="0 0 20 20" fill="none" stroke-width="1.5" stroke="var(--color-fg-primary)" stroke-linecap="round" stroke-linejoin="round" xmlns="http://www.w3.org/2000/svg"><g><title></title><path d="M2.53001 7.81595C3.49179 4.73911 6.43281 2.5 9.91173 2.5C13.1684 2.5 15.9537 4.46214 17.0852 7.23684L17.6179 8.67647M17.6179 8.67647L18.5002 4.26471M17.6179 8.67647L13.6473 6.91176M17.4995 12.1841C16.5378 15.2609 13.5967 17.5 10.1178 17.5C6.86118 17.5 4.07589 15.5379 2.94432 12.7632L2.41165 11.3235M2.41165 11.3235L1.5293 15.7353M2.41165 11.3235L6.38224 13.0882"></path></g></svg></button><button tabindex="0" type="button" class="pencraft pc-reset pencraft icon-container view-image"><svg xmlns="http://www.w3.org/2000/svg" width="20" height="20" viewBox="0 0 24 24" fill="none" stroke="currentColor" stroke-width="2" stroke-linecap="round" stroke-linejoin="round" class="lucide lucide-maximize2 lucide-maximize-2"><polyline points="15 3 21 3 21 9"></polyline><polyline points="9 21 3 21 3 15"></polyline><line x1="21" x2="14" y1="3" y2="10"></line><line x1="3" x2="10" y1="21" y2="14"></line></svg></button></div></div></div></a></figure></div><p><em>Allison Ball</em></p><p>&#8220;Pick your investors wisely,&#8221; The blog can be found at www.thinkequity.com/blog.</p><p>ThinkEquity's co-founder, <strong>Michael T. Moe</strong>, who is the former director of global growth stock research at Merrill Lynch, compared the idea to the Zagat Survey of restaurants.</p><p>"There are all sorts of information sources about where a restaurant is located and what the cuisine is, but that's just information," he said. "What makes Zagat's powerful is you have 100,000 people contributing. Their insight is amazing, frightening and impressive."</p><p>Mr. Moe said he did not see an immediate way to make money from the blog, but viewed it as a way to generate ideas -- the lifeblood of research and investment banking.</p><p>"Our mission is to identify and partner with the stars of tomorrow, today," he said.</p><p>He said he got the idea from Tony Perkins, a founder and former editor of Red Herring magazine who has started AlwaysOn, which is using blogs to discuss business and technology issues.</p><p>The blog format can transform research from a document into a discussion. "There can be more insight into decision making," said Anil Dash, a vice president at Six Apart, the company that makes the software ThinkEquity is using for its blog. "They can participate in the conversation."</p><p>General Motors recently began a blog for Robert A. Lutz, its vice chairman, so he could have a more nuanced conversation with people about the automotive industry.</p><p>For Wall Street, the blog promises both opportunity and potential regulatory challenges. "A blog is not a solution to all the problems facing Wall Street research," Mr. Moe said, "but we think it's a component of the future service offering that research can provide."</p><p>The problems Mr. Moe referred to are abundant. After years of promoting Internet and telecommunications stocks, many of which went bust when the technology bubble burst, Wall Street research came under tremendous scrutiny. In 2001, the New York attorney general began investigating conflicts of interest among Wall Street analysts, finding evidence that research was being written solely to win investment banking business. Nearly two years later, a group of Wall Street firms agreed to pay $1.4 billion to settle accusations that they lured investors to buy billions of dollars worth of shares in companies they knew were troubled.</p><p>Regulators offered a variety of solutions to these problems, like requiring that analysts certify their reports as their own thinking and altering how banks compensate analysts.</p><p>A result, however, has been that most firms have cut research, mainly because it is difficult to get investors to pay for it. (Investment banking previously subsidized it.)</p><p>"The research environment is in disarray," Mr. Moe said. Firms that sell research, like investment banks, "are trying to rationalize and come up with a model where they can make a research department make sense," he said.</p><p>Some people are skeptical of the blog approach. "The trend in research is to differentiate yourself, especially for a research boutique," said one Wall Street analyst who insisted on anonymity because of the regulatory issues about analysts' discussing their profession. "They will do what they can to make their voice be heard, but I don't know if I would expect it to catch on in the investment banking research world."</p><p>Richard X. Bove, a research analyst with Punk Ziegel &amp; Company, called the idea "a bust."</p><p>"I don't know of any way to get really serious customers other than contacting them directly," he said.</p><p>Perhaps. But the world of information has changed, and getting distinctive insight has become significantly harder. Regulation FD, for fair disclosure, requires companies to disclose material information at once to all investors rather than a select few. That rule stripped analysts of a principal asset: access to management and, ideally, information that management would give to them first.</p><p>At the same time, regulators are in overdrive to find violations. In mid-January, NASD fined an analyst at Fulcrum Partners, a boutique institutional research firm, $75,000 for perpetuating a rumor.</p><p>Mr. Moe said his firm's compliance officer had vetted the blog and found it did not present any regulatory obstacles.</p><p>An official at the Securities and Exchange Commission, who insisted on not being identified, said that the blog did not appear to violate any rules but would probably require more disclosures.</p><p>The blog idea may take hold or may go bust, Mr. Moe acknowledged, but he is willing to try it.</p><p>"The blog doesn't replace an expert who can dissect a balance sheet and do rigorous financial analysis and can make a judgment on the value of a security, but it will absolutely be a powerful complement to that process," he said.</p>]]></content:encoded></item></channel></rss>
